Vehicle hits barrier near dog park and leaves scene, East Providence RI


A vehicle struck a yellow concrete barrier protecting the dog park entrance near Hunts Mill Rd. The vehicle, driven by a man around 60 years old, left the scene before police arrived. Front-end damage was visible on the vehicle. Emergency responders are checking for injuries and transporting a person to the VA hospital.
